Changing Exhibit - Birds of the Pacific Slope: The Art of Andrew Jackson Grayson
April 22, 2009 - September 07, 2009
Member price: Free
Non-member price: Museum admission
Andrew Jackson Grayson (1818-1872) was an American explorer, naturalist, ornithologist, an artist of exceptional talent and scientific knowledge. The Smithsonian Institution recognized Grayson in 1856 as the "Audubon of the West." A changing selection of limited edition prints of his original watercolor series - Birds of the Pacific Slope - will be on display in the Thomas J. Long Exhibit Hall. This exhibit is made possible by The Bernard Osher Foundation.
